1. Overlock Stitching
Overlock stitching kinds the core performance of a Janome serger. This specialised sew, utilizing one to 5 threads, wraps across the material edge, concurrently trimming and encasing the uncooked edge. This motion prevents fraying and gives knowledgeable end attribute of ready-to-wear clothes. The sew’s construction contributes considerably to seam elasticity, essential for knitted materials and clothes requiring flexibility. For instance, the seam on a t-shirt hem or the sting of activewear demonstrates the resilience and stretch supplied by overlocking. Janome sergers are engineered to ship this sew kind effectively and exactly, making them important instruments for garment building.
Completely different overlock sew variations, achievable with a Janome serger, cater to particular material and challenge necessities. A 3-thread overlock gives a balanced sew appropriate for normal stitching. A four-thread overlock provides a security sew, rising seam power and sturdiness. 5-thread overlock stitches, typically used for ornamental results, mix overlocking with a chainstitch, permitting for simultaneous seaming and decorative stitching. Understanding these variations expands the person’s capabilities and permits for tailor-made seam finishes. Using the right sew kind enhances the garment’s high quality, longevity, {and professional} look.

5. Ease of Use Options
Ease of use is a important issue when selecting a serger, particularly for these new to one of these stitching machine. Janome addresses this by incorporating numerous options designed to simplify operation and improve the stitching expertise. These options contribute considerably to person consolation, cut back the training curve, and finally promote profitable challenge completion.
-
Simplified Threading
Threading a serger could be daunting because of the a number of threads concerned. Janome simplifies this course of with color-coded threading paths and threading diagrams clearly marked on the machine. Some fashions additionally function computerized threading mechanisms for particular loopers. This streamlined threading course of reduces setup time and minimizes potential frustration for customers.
-
Intuitive Stress Adjustment
Reaching balanced sew stress is essential for professional-looking seams. Janome sergers typically incorporate lay-in stress dials and clearly marked stress settings, facilitating exact changes. Some fashions provide computerized stress suggestions based mostly on material kind and sew choice, simplifying this typically advanced facet of serging.
-
Straightforward Knife Adjustment and Disengagement
The slicing knife on a serger trims the material edge because it sews. Janome sergers present mechanisms for simple knife adjustment and disengagement, permitting customers to regulate the slicing width and deactivate the knife when needed, resembling when working with ornamental edges or making use of trims. This management enhances precision and expands the machine’s versatility.
-
Constructed-in Sew Size and Width Adjustment
Adjusting sew size and width is important for various material varieties and stitching purposes. Janome sergers function simply accessible dials or digital controls for these changes, permitting customers to customise the sew for optimum outcomes. Clear markings and intuitive controls simplify this course of, guaranteeing exact sew formation.

7. Completely different Thread Capabilities
Thread functionality is a defining attribute of a serger, straight influencing seam properties and total challenge versatility. Janome sergers provide a spread of thread configurations, sometimes from two to 5 threads, increasing inventive prospects and practical purposes. This versatility permits for numerous seam finishes, ornamental results, and specialised purposes like rolled hemming or flatlocking. The flexibility to make the most of a number of threads differentiates sergers from typical stitching machines, offering enhanced seam power, sturdiness, and professional-grade finishes. For instance, a three-thread overlock seam gives a primary, safe end appropriate for a lot of materials, whereas a five-thread configuration combines a serged seam with a security sew, providing enhanced power and sturdiness for high-stress areas or heavier materials like denim. This nuanced strategy to string utilization underscores the adaptability and precision provided by Janome sergers.
The sensible significance of understanding totally different thread capabilities lies in reaching optimum outcomes for particular stitching tasks. Matching thread kind and configuration to material traits and seam necessities ensures each practical integrity and aesthetic attraction. For light-weight materials like chiffon, a fragile two-thread rolled hem creates a clear, light-weight edge end. Conversely, a five-thread security sew on a heavy canvas bag gives strong seam reinforcement for sturdiness. Incessantly Requested Questions on Janome Sergers
This FAQ part addresses frequent inquiries concerning Janome sergers, aiming to supply clear and concise data for each potential patrons and present homeowners. Understanding these key features can help in making knowledgeable selections and maximizing the machine’s potential.
Query 1: What’s the main distinction between a stitching machine and a serger?
A stitching machine primarily constructs seams by becoming a member of two items of material with a straight or zigzag sew. A serger, also called an overlock machine, trims the seam allowance whereas concurrently encasing the uncooked edge with thread, making a sturdy {and professional} end that stops fraying. Sergers excel at seam ending, whereas stitching machines provide broader normal stitching capabilities.
Query 2: Are Janome sergers appropriate for learners?
Janome provides a spread of sergers designed for numerous ability ranges, together with beginner-friendly fashions. These typically function simplified threading methods, intuitive controls, and complete educational supplies to ease the training course of. Whereas sergers might initially seem advanced, many Janome fashions prioritize ease of use for novice customers.
Query 3: What sorts of materials can a Janome serger deal with?
Janome sergers can deal with all kinds of materials, from delicate knits and light-weight sheers to heavier wovens and denim. The machine’s adjustable settings, together with sew size, width, and differential feed, enable for personalization based mostly on material kind and challenge necessities. Consulting the machine’s guide sometimes gives particular material suggestions and optimum settings.
Query 4: What number of threads does a Janome serger use?
Janome sergers provide totally different thread configurations, sometimes starting from two to 5 threads. The variety of threads impacts the seam’s power, sturdiness, and look. Two-thread overlock is appropriate for rolled hems and delicate materials, whereas three- and four-thread overlock are frequent for normal seam ending. 5-thread configurations typically mix overlock with a security sew for added power.
Query 5: What upkeep is required for a Janome serger?
Common upkeep ensures optimum efficiency and prolongs the lifespan of a Janome serger. Important upkeep duties embody cleansing the machine after every use, eradicating lint buildup, lubricating key parts as outlined within the person guide, and periodically altering the needles and blades. Correct upkeep prevents malfunctions and contributes to constant sew high quality.
Query 6: The place can one discover assist and assets for a Janome serger?
Janome provides numerous assist assets, together with person manuals, on-line tutorials, and a community of approved sellers and repair facilities. These assets present priceless data on machine operation, upkeep, troubleshooting, and accessing alternative components. Contacting an area Janome vendor typically gives customized help and knowledgeable recommendation.

Ideas for Optimum Serger Efficiency
The following tips provide sensible steering for reaching skilled outcomes and maximizing the lifespan of a Janome serger. Consideration to those particulars contributes considerably to a seamless stitching expertise and enhances challenge outcomes.
Tip 1: Correct Threading is Paramount
Appropriate threading is important for correct serger perform. Seek the advice of the machine’s threading information for exact directions particular to the mannequin. Shade-coded threading paths simplify the method and reduce potential errors. Meticulous threading prevents stress points and ensures constant sew formation.
Tip 2: Stress Adjustment for Optimum Stitches
Balanced stress is essential for reaching professional-looking seams. Take a look at stress on scraps of material earlier than starting a challenge. Regulate stress dials incrementally, observing the sew formation on each the best and flawed sides of the material. Correct stress prevents puckering, free seams, or skipped stitches.
Tip 3: Differential Feed Mastery
Differential feed controls material motion, stopping stretching or puckering, particularly on knit materials. Experiment with totally different differential feed settings to find out the optimum setting for every material kind. Correct differential feed ensures even seams and prevents wavy or distorted edges.
Tip 4: Knife Adjustment and Disengagement
The slicing knife’s place and engagement are adjustable. Observe adjusting the knife to realize the specified seam allowance width. Disengage the knife when working with ornamental edges or making use of trims. Exact knife management enhances seam end and prevents unintended material cuts.
Tip 5: Common Cleansing and Upkeep
Routine cleansing and upkeep are important for optimum serger efficiency. Take away lint buildup after every use, being attentive to the looper space and beneath the knife. Lubricate key parts as really helpful within the person guide. Common upkeep prevents malfunctions and extends the machine’s lifespan.
Tip 6: Needle Choice and Alternative
Utilizing the right needle kind for the material is essential for stopping skipped stitches and needle breakage. Change needles often, ideally after each 6-8 hours of stitching time. Sharp needles guarantee clear sew formation and forestall injury to the material.
Tip 7: Take a look at on Scraps Earlier than Beginning Tasks
Earlier than starting a challenge, take a look at sew settings, stress, and differential feed on scraps of the challenge material. This observe permits for fine-tuning and prevents wasted material as a consequence of incorrect settings. Testing ensures optimum outcomes and reduces the danger of challenge mishaps.
